Galle weather by month

Galle runs from about 26°C in November to 28°C in April, with May the wettest month at 625 mm.

Monthly climate normals for Galle
MonthAvg tempRainSunPM2.5
January26°C229 mm294 h31
February27°C80 mm333 h25
March27°C110 mm348 h22
April28°C223 mm316 h14
May27°C625 mm254 h10
June27°C336 mm309 h9
July27°C246 mm313 h11
August27°C371 mm289 h10
September27°C327 mm302 h9
October26°C296 mm262 h13
November26°C389 mm251 h15
December26°C172 mm311 h23

About 3,582 hours of sun a year. Roughly 286 rainy days a year.

These are long-run climate normals, not a forecast. A given year can sit well outside them. PM2.5 is a global model: near the coast it counts sea salt as fine particulate and reads high against ground stations, sometimes by a factor of two. Use the shape of the year, not the absolute number.
